Another thing that just came to mind is when starting an affiliate program I don’t know if many sponsors factor in the cost of paying affiliates. If you have a min payout of $50 (many affiliates get paid around that mark) and the cost of paying the affiliate is $2.50 to $5 by % that can add up to quite a large expense. Again this doesn’t mean the affiliate should have to pay for it, it means people need to plan really well and set their accounting and terms and conditions up properly. |
